My MMO survey shows: A quiet majority is looking forward to WoW Shadowlands

Only a few days remain until the launch of WoW Shadowlands. We wanted to know if you are looking forward to the addon, and you quietly answered us.

This is what it was about: The release of WoW Shadowlands on November 24 is approaching, but there has been much criticism of the new addon in the comments under our articles and on Facebook.

We asked you how your anticipation for Shadowlands is. Are you even looking forward to it? Many of you responded.

These are the results: The survey ended today, on November 20, 2020. A total of 921 readers participated. Each could only cast one vote.

The question was “Are you looking forward to WoW Shadowlands?” The distribution of votes is as follows:

  • Yes: 62.87%
  • No: 18.89%
  • Undecided: 18.24%

The overwhelming majority of 62.87% answered clearly with “Yes”. Even though we often read dissatisfaction about Shadowlands and WoW in general in the comments, a large part of MeinMMO readers still seems to be looking forward to the new addon.

With 18.89%, the “No” answer is way behind, but it still represents nearly 1/5 of the participants who are not looking forward to Shadowlands, and 18.24% remain undecided. Some are critical of the announced content and prefer to wait and see what happens after the launch.

Anticipation is there, but it is quite silent

These were the positive voices: Although the response option “Yes” is well ahead in our survey, the comments under the article are rather reserved to negative. Only a few of you have loudly expressed their anticipation on our site. This includes the reader Incursio:

I really look forward to it. The game is finally changing for the better (for me). I also find the pre-event great.

On our WoW page on Facebook, things looked a bit better. The comments there are also strongly mixed, but the positive voices are more represented.

And how! It’s nice to leisurely go through the story and then try raiding again since Cataclysm.

Helena L. R. on Facebook

Generally, it seems that the MeinMMO readers who are really excited about Shadowlands keep their enthusiasm to themselves and vote “Yes” without comment.

Even though the majority of respondents are looking forward to Shadowlands, not everyone is

These were the negative voices: The skepticism and criticism were more pronounced compared to the anticipation. On one hand, there is still criticism of the contents of the new addon, and some users anticipate a lot of bugs, especially at the start.

For example, the Covenants are viewed with suspicion. There are concerns that it will be very difficult to balance them correctly and that players will be forced into certain Covenants:

Somehow, I’m also out of breath. The only thing I was looking forward to was Torghast. It just sounded too good. […] Also, the Maw looks just as terrible as Argus. And then there are the 4 factions next. Which is okay in itself, but apparently disadvantages players who do not join with the right class/spec combo.

MeinMMO reader Sparplug

On the other hand, a certain WoW fatigue is emerging from your comments, as well as negative experiences from previous addons. Players who were disappointed by Battle for Azeroth or Legion have either completely decided against Shadowlands or want to at least wait and see.

MeinMMO reader Zord is among them:

From my perspective, the experiences with BfA prevent any anticipation for Shadowlands. […] I will wait out the first few weeks, and when I am bored in January, I will decide based on the mood in the community whether I will give the Shadowlands a chance.
